Cybersecurity risks, supply chain vulnerabilities, regulatory unreadiness, terminology confusion, and security gaps pose significant automotive industry challenges.
FREMONT, CA: The automotive sector has witnessed rapid technological advancements over the past few decades, with vehicles becoming increasingly connected and autonomous. While these innovations have brought numerous benefits, they have also introduced new challenges, particularly in the realm of cybersecurity. As vehicles become more reliant on software and connectivity, they become potential targets for cyberattacks. To address this growing concern, cybersecurity initiatives are playing a pivotal role in enhancing the safety and reliability of the automotive sector.
The Growing Threat of Cyberattacks
Electronic control units (ECUs) and interconnected systems control various functions in modern vehicles. These systems are susceptible to cyber threats, including hacking, malware, and data breaches. A successful cyberattack on a vehicle can have severe consequences, including compromising driver safety and data privacy.
Cybersecurity Initiatives in the Automotive Sector
Industry Standards and Regulations: To mitigate the cybersecurity risks in the automotive sector, governments and industry bodies have introduced regulations and standards. One of the significant milestones is the United Nations Economic Commission for Europe (UNECE) which sets out specific cybersecurity requirements for vehicles. Such regulations push automakers to adopt robust cybersecurity practices.
Secure Software Development: The automotive industry has started adopting secure software development practices to reduce vulnerabilities. This involves rigorous testing, code reviews, and the implementation of secure coding guidelines. Automakers are increasingly partnering with cybersecurity experts and researchers to identify and rectify vulnerabilities in their software.
Over-the-Air (OTA) Updates: OTA updates allow automakers to patch vulnerabilities and update vehicle software remotely, ensuring that vehicles are equipped with the latest security features. This capability not only enhances cybersecurity but also improves the longevity and performance of vehicles.
Intrusion Detection Systems (IDS) and Intrusion Prevention Systems (IPS): IDS and IPS are becoming standard features in modern vehicles. These systems monitor network traffic and can detect and prevent suspicious activities, reducing the risk of unauthorised access or attacks.
Collaboration and Information Sharing: Automakers are collaborating with cybersecurity firms, government agencies, and other industry stakeholders to share information about emerging threats and vulnerabilities. This collaboration fosters a proactive approach to cybersecurity and ensures that the sector remains vigilant.
Benefits of Cybersecurity Initiatives
Improved Vehicle Safety: Robust cybersecurity measures can prevent unauthorised access to critical vehicle systems, reducing the risk of accidents caused by cyberattacks.
Data Privacy: Enhanced cybersecurity protects sensitive user data collected by modern vehicles, ensuring that customer information remains confidential.
Brand Reputation: Investing in cybersecurity can build trust among customers, enhancing a brand's reputation.
Regulatory Compliance: Compliance with cybersecurity regulations is essential for avoiding fines and legal repercussions.
Future-Proofing: Cybersecurity initiatives ensure that vehicles can adapt to evolving threats and vulnerabilities, ensuring their long-term reliability.
The automotive sector's reliance on software and connectivity brings tremendous benefits but also exposes it to cybersecurity risks. Cybersecurity initiatives, including regulations, secure software development, and collaboration, are crucial in safeguarding vehicles and customer data. As the industry continues to evolve, these initiatives will play an essential role in ensuring the safety and reliability of the automotive sector in an increasingly connected world.
